  1. 0.4.1 is out

     

    0.4.1 has the following fixes from 0.4.0:

     

    A more correct ARM9 bios interrupt routine is used, avoiding the hack that I put in place previously where one of the registers loads was hard coded in the ARM9 evaluator.

    The interrupt waiting SWI routine was using an incorrect register so the return from the wait was not reliable.

    Bugs related to switching between ARM and Thumb mode, and restoration of the spsr from the cpsr at the end of an interrupt were fixed.

    The interrupt handler expected the handler to be ARM code not Thumb code. The libnds handler is in Thumb so fixed code that was previously there but not working to execute Thumb code if the code is indeed thumb.

    Implemented some of the ARM9 Coprocessor instructions for DTCM and ITCM handling (specifically registers 6 and 9).

  2. 2005-03-14

    CPU: Fixed ARM->Thumb changes on LDR

    CPU: Fixed SP-relative Thumb stores

    GPU: OBJs with the "OBJ disable" bit set are not rendered anymore

    GPU: Fixed some OBJ clipping issues

    GPU: OBJs are now checked for display priority relative to BGs

    GPU: Added optional Direct3D rendering (D3D8)

    GUI: Made touchscreen IPC address selectable (Memory tab)

    GUI: The Run, Pause, and Reset keyboard shortcuts now work even when the video output window has focus
